Output 435332b51b5b8660f4bf93d2c50d5b5744c262b347a5d7ee206ae4a1b749eea4:0

value
1048392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f709a5cada43bf897a67350529969e85a9e7b1ab OP_EQUAL
address
3QDEPFj6nRzvK7eGGGWWQSgBYvxAHH6qUb
transaction
435332b51b5b8660f4bf93d2c50d5b5744c262b347a5d7ee206ae4a1b749eea4
spent
true